Ronald Bornholdt

October 8, 2025 by Fillmore County Journal Leave a Comment

Ronald Bornholdt obituary, Fillmore County Journal

Ronald Bornholdt, age 77, of Spring Valley, died on Monday, October 6, 2025, at his home in Spring Valley, Minn.

Ronald was born on January 5, 1948, to Russell and Caryle (Martin) Bornholdt in Kasson, Minn.  He married Dwyllis Westphal, they later divorced.  On April 6, 1985, Ronald married Sherry Bornholdt at the First English Lutheran Church in Spring Valley, Minn.  Ronald spent most of his life as a dairy farmer.  Farming was not just his livelihood, but his way of life, marked by dedication, hard work, and pride in tradition.  He took great pride in working side by side with his sons and passing down knowledge and hard work to his grandchildren.  More than anything, he cherished his family.  He found joy in simple moments – gathering everyone together for holidays.  His steady presence, warm smile, and gentle humor will be dearly missed.

Ronald is survived by his children Dennis Bornholdt, Todd (Jana) Bornholdt, Darren Bornholdt and Lloyd Bornholdt; stepdaughter Hope Himli; brother Randy Bornholdt, 18 grandchildren, and 9 great-grandchildren.

He was preceded in death by his parents Russell and Caryle Bornholdt, his wife “Sherry” Cheryl Bornholdt, brother Rodney Bornholdt, and stepchildren Angella Bornholdt and Christine Schlee.

A family committal service at the Spring Valley Cemetery will be held on Monday, October 13, 2025.  Visitation for the public will be held from 2-4 p.m., on Sunday, October 12, 2025, at the Hindt Funeral Home in Spring Valley.
